usb: dwc3: omap: remove IRQ_NOAUTOEN used with shared irq

[ Upstream commit ee249b4554947de3be77be4e9e6077b20c0fe055 ]

IRQ_NOAUTOEN cannot be used with shared IRQs, since commit 04c848d39879
("genirq: Warn when IRQ_NOAUTOEN is used with shared interrupts") and
kernel now throws a warn dump. But OMAP DWC3 driver uses this flag. As
per commit 12a7f17fac5b ("usb: dwc3: omap: fix race of pm runtime with
irq handler in probe") that introduced this flag, PM runtime can race
with IRQ handler when deferred probing happens due to extcon,
therefore IRQ_NOAUTOEN needs to be set so that irq is not enabled until
extcon is registered.

Remove setting of IRQ_NOAUTOEN and move the registration of
shared irq to a point after dwc3_omap_extcon_register() and
of_platform_populate(). This avoids possibility of probe deferring and
above said race condition.
